Here are the avg prices for babies that I have seen
Veiled - $35 That would be for a baby .... adults can fetch $200 - $300 Translucents are around $1000.
Panther $180-300 (depending on breed) Can bring $500 or more .. I think $250 to $300 would be average.
Jackson - $85 This is probably a good average price. I have seen them for as high as $150 (xantholophus)
